Longtime Air Force chaplain and active reservist ordained a bishop to serve US armed forces
For three decades, Father Gregg M. Caggianelli had served in the military as a chaplain and active reservist, earning the rank of colonel in the U.S. Air Force.
On May 9 he became the first U.S. bishop ordained after the May 8 election of Pope Leo XIV.

New Chinese bishop is ordained with Pope Francis’ approval
Chinese Bishop Thaddeus Wang Yuesheng was ordained the bishop of Zhengzhou Jan. 25 with Pope Francis’ approval and in accordance with the agreement between the Holy See and China on the appointment of bishops.
